What Are the Must-Have Kitchen Essentials for Cooking Enthusiasts?

Cooking enthusiasts should invest in essential kitchen tools that enhance their cooking experience. These tools facilitate various cooking techniques and improve efficiency.

  1. High-quality chef’s knife
  2. Cutting board (wood or plastic)
  3. Cookware set (pots and pans)
  4. Measuring cups and spoons
  5. Mixing bowls
  6. Baking sheets and pans
  7. Kitchen scale
  8. Utensils (spatula, tongs, ladle)
  9. Blender or food processor
  10. Instant-read thermometer

Cooking enthusiasts have different preferences regarding their kitchen essentials. Some argue that investing in high-end tools is worthwhile, while others find value in budget-friendly options. Additionally, there are debates on mult-purpose tools versus specialized equipment. However, certain basics remain essential across all cooking styles.

  1. High-quality chef’s knife:
    A high-quality chef’s knife is an essential tool in any kitchen. This knife serves multiple purposes, including chopping, slicing, and dicing. According to culinary expert, Alton Brown, a good chef’s knife can significantly improve meal preparation speed. A well-balanced knife reduces fatigue during prolonged use. Investing in a dishwasher-safe model can also simplify maintenance.

  2. Cutting board (wood or plastic):
    A cutting board is crucial for food prep. It provides a stable surface for cutting ingredients. Wooden boards are gentle on knives, while plastic boards are typically easier to clean. The USDA recommends using separate boards for meats and vegetables to reduce cross-contamination.

  3. Cookware set (pots and pans):
    A comprehensive cookware set includes various pots and pans for different cooking methods. Non-stick cookware is ideal for easy food release, while stainless steel offers durability and even heat distribution. According to a 2019 survey by Skillshare, 63% of cooking enthusiasts prefer stainless steel for its versatility.

  4. Measuring cups and spoons:
    Accurate measurements are fundamental for successful cooking. Measuring cups and spoons ensure precision in recipes, especially in baking. Using both dry and liquid measuring tools can improve cooking outcomes. The American Test Kitchen recommends investing in stainless steel options due to their durability.

  5. Mixing bowls:
    Mixing bowls are essential for combining ingredients. They come in various sizes and materials, such as glass, stainless steel, or plastic. A set with nesting bowls saves space. Many cooking enthusiasts prefer glass bowls for their ability to withstand temperature changes.

  6. Baking sheets and pans:
    Baking sheets and pans are fundamental for baking tasks. They allow heat to circulate evenly around the food. Non-stick coatings simplify cleanup, while heavy-duty options resist warping. The Bon Appétit kitchen suggests that investing in a high-quality baking sheet can elevate baking results.

  7. Kitchen scale:
    A kitchen scale provides precise measurements for both solid and liquid ingredients. Accuracy is especially critical in baking, where small deviations can affect outcomes. A digital scale offers quick readings and can handle various weights. According to a study by The Kitchn, 85% of baking enthusiasts report improved results using a kitchen scale.

  8. Utensils (spatula, tongs, ladle):
    Utensils are necessary for cooking and serving food. A spatula helps flip items, while tongs allow for safe handling of hot foods. A ladle serves soups and sauces comfortably. The choice of material, such as silicone or stainless steel, impacts durability and performance.

  9. Blender or food processor:
    A blender or food processor streamline meal prep. Both tools can puree, chop, or blend ingredients. While blenders excel in smoothies and soups, food processors handle chopping and shredding tasks efficiently. The choice between them depends on cooking style, though many enthusiasts own both for versatility.

  10. Instant-read thermometer:
    An instant-read thermometer ensures food safety by accurately measuring internal temperatures. This tool prevents undercooking or overcooking meats and baked goods. The USDA advises using a thermometer to ensure proper cooking, which enhances both safety and flavor.

Which Kitchen Tools Should Every Home Cook Own?

Every home cook should own essential kitchen tools that enhance cooking efficiency and safety.

  1. Chef’s Knife
  2. Cutting Board
  3. Measuring Cups and Spoons
  4. Mixing Bowls
  5. Non-Stick Skillet
  6. Baking Sheet
  7. Pot and Pan Set
  8. Vegetable Peeler
  9. Whisk
  10. Tongs

In addition to the common tools, some cooks may prefer specialty items that cater to their cooking style or dietary preferences. For example, some may prefer a mandoline slicer for uniform vegetable cutting while others might prefer a food processor for speed. This versatility allows for a variety of cooking techniques and methods.

  1. Chef’s Knife:
    A chef’s knife is a versatile kitchen tool designed for chopping, slicing, and dicing. The standard chef’s knife blade measures around 8 inches in length. It enables cooks to handle a variety of tasks efficiently. According to a study by the American Culinary Federation, a good quality chef’s knife can significantly reduce prep time. Brands such as Wüsthof and Shun are often recommended for their durability and edge retention.

  2. Cutting Board:
    A cutting board provides a safe surface for food preparation. It helps prevent knife damage and minimizes cross-contamination between different food types. The USDA recommends using separate cutting boards for meats and vegetables to reduce foodborne illnesses. Wooden and plastic boards are the most common types, each with unique advantages. Wooden boards can be gentler on knife edges, while plastic boards are often dishwasher safe and easy to sanitize.

  3. Measuring Cups and Spoons:
    Measuring cups and spoons are essential for accurately following recipes. They ensure precise ingredient quantities, which is crucial for baking and cooking. Accurate measurement prevents inconsistencies in the final dish. Sets typically include various sized cups and spoons, measured in both metric and imperial units. Silicone measuring cups are also gaining popularity due to their flexibility and ease of pouring.

  4. Mixing Bowls:
    Mixing bowls are used to combine ingredients or prepare mixtures. They come in various sizes and materials, including glass, stainless steel, and plastic. Using different sizes allows for preparation of multiple components simultaneously. A nested set of mixing bowls can save space in the kitchen. According to the Kitchenware Manufacturers Association, mixing bowls are considered a must-have for over 90% of households.

  5. Non-Stick Skillet:
    A non-stick skillet is ideal for cooking eggs, pancakes, and delicate foods, as it reduces the amount of oil needed while preventing sticking. Many non-stick skillets are made with Teflon or ceramic coatings, designed for easy cleanup. Considerations for durability and heat distribution are important when selecting a non-stick skillet.

  6. Baking Sheet:
    A baking sheet is a flat, rectangular metal tray used for baking cookies, roasting vegetables, and more. It allows for even cooking and browning. Heavy-duty sheets can resist warping at high temperatures. Silicone baking mats can enhance cooking performance by providing a non-stick surface and are reusable, offering both economic and environmental benefits.

  7. Pot and Pan Set:
    A pot and pan set is essential for boiling, frying, and sautéing. A well-rounded set typically includes various sizes and types, such as saucepans, stockpots, and frying pans. High-quality sets promote even heating and longevity. Materials like stainless steel and heavy gauge aluminum are popular choices for their durability and heat retention.

  8. Vegetable Peeler:
    A vegetable peeler is used for peeling fruits and vegetables quickly and safely. A good peeler can significantly enhance the speed of food prep. Both swivel and Y-shaped peelers are available, allowing cooks to choose based on comfort and ease of use.

  9. Whisk:
    A whisk is a utensil used for blending ingredients and incorporating air into mixtures. Whisks come in various shapes and sizes, suited for different tasks like mixing batter or whipping cream. A good whisk can dramatically improve the texture of emulsions, such as dressings and meringues.

  10. Tongs:
    Tongs are a versatile tool for flipping, lifting, and serving food. They provide a safer alternative to using bare hands or forks. Locking mechanisms, silicone tips, and different lengths make choosing the right pair easier, depending on the intended use, whether for grilling or serving salads.

Each of these kitchen tools plays a specific role in making cooking enjoyable, efficient, and safe. Owning the right combination allows home cooks to explore various recipes and techniques effectively.

What Types of Cooking Utensils Are Essential for Everyday Use?

Essential cooking utensils for everyday use include items that facilitate food preparation and cooking processes efficiently.

  1. Chef’s knife
  2. Cutting board
  3. Measuring cups
  4. Measuring spoons
  5. Mixing bowl
  6. Wooden spoon
  7. Spatula
  8. Tongs
  9. Whisk
  10. Peeler

Understanding these essential utensils provides insight into various cooking needs.

  1. Chef’s Knife: A chef’s knife is a versatile tool used for chopping, slicing, and dicing ingredients. This knife typically has a broad blade and a comfortable handle, enabling precise cuts. Studies show that using a high-quality chef’s knife can increase kitchen efficiency and reduce prep time. For example, a dull knife can lead to more injuries, as users may apply unnecessary force.

  2. Cutting Board: A cutting board serves as a stable surface for cutting food. Most cutting boards are made from wood, plastic, or bamboo. According to the USDA, wood cutting boards can reduce bacterial survival rates compared to plastic boards when properly maintained. Choosing a board that fits the kitchen’s style is common, with some preferring aesthetic bamboo boards for visual appeal.

  3. Measuring Cups: Measuring cups are essential for accurately measuring liquids or dry ingredients. They typically range in sizes from ¼ cup to 1 cup and can be made from plastic, metal, or glass. Recipes can be ruined if measurements are incorrect, highlighting the importance of precise measuring tools in culinary practices.

  4. Measuring Spoons: Measuring spoons are used to measure small quantities of ingredients, usually ranging from 1/4 teaspoon to 1 tablespoon. Accurate measurements are crucial in baking where precision impacts the final product. Many people prefer set spoons with clear labeling for ease of use.

  5. Mixing Bowl: A mixing bowl is essential for combining ingredients. Mixing bowls come in various sizes and materials like glass, plastic, or metal. Using the right size bowl for the quantity of food can simplify the preparation process, allowing room for better mixing and minimizing spillage.

  6. Wooden Spoon: A wooden spoon is commonly used for stirring and mixing ingredients. The material does not conduct heat, making it safe for non-stick pans. Many chefs prefer wooden spoons for their durability and the low risk of scratching cookware, making them a staple in most kitchens.

  7. Spatula: A spatula is used for flipping or turning food while cooking. Spatulas can be made of various materials, including silicon, metal, or plastic. Choosing the right spatula can depend on the type of cookware. For instance, silicon spatulas are ideal for non-stick pans, while metal spatulas are better suited for grilling and flipping heavier items.

  8. Tongs: Tongs are crucial for flipping, turning, and serving food without direct hand contact. They come in various lengths and materials, with stainless steel being a popular choice due to durability and ease of cleaning. Many culinary experts advocate for using tongs for safer food handling.

  9. Whisk: A whisk is an essential tool for blending ingredients, particularly liquids. Whisks can be made from metal, plastic, or silicone. Using a whisk allows for the incorporation of air into mixtures, necessary for recipes requiring whipped egg whites or cream.

  10. Peeler: A peeler efficiently removes skins from fruits and vegetables. Peelers can vary widely in design, with some having ergonomic handles for better grip. A well-designed peeler can make the peeling process faster and more comfortable for the user, demonstrating the utility of having high-quality utensils.

These utensils collectively enhance cooking experiences by providing essential support for a wide range of culinary tasks.

What Kitchen Appliances Can Transform Your Cooking Experience?

Kitchen appliances can significantly enhance your cooking experience by improving efficiency, convenience, and the quality of your meals.

  1. Food Processor
  2. Instant Pot
  3. Air Fryer
  4. Sous Vide Cooker
  5. Stand Mixer
  6. Blender
  7. Slow Cooker
  8. Induction Cooktop

These appliances offer various features that cater to diverse cooking styles and preferences. They can simplify complex tasks or introduce new cooking methods. We can now explore each of these kitchen appliances in detail for a better understanding.

  1. Food Processor: A food processor is a versatile kitchen appliance that can chop, slice, dice, and mix ingredients quickly. It efficiently reduces preparation time for recipes requiring multiple steps, like soups or salads. According to culinary expert Julia Child, food processors can save up to 40% of preparation time in the kitchen. For example, preparing veggie dips becomes fast and easy, as vegetables can be processed in seconds.

  2. Instant Pot: The Instant Pot is a multi-cooker that combines several cooking functions, such as pressure cooking, slow cooking, and sautéing. This appliance allows cooks to prepare meals in a fraction of the time. A study by the Institute of Culinary Education in 2020 showed that users saved an average of 70% cooking time with Instant Pots. The ability to make meals like stews or risottos without constant monitoring enhances convenience.

  3. Air Fryer: An air fryer cooks food by circulating hot air, mimicking the effect of deep frying but using significantly less oil. This appliance promotes healthier cooking while achieving crispy results. According to a 2021 study by the American Journal of Clinical Nutrition, air-fried foods contain up to 75% less fat than traditional fried foods. For example, making french fries results in a guilt-free dish that retains a crunchy texture.

  4. Sous Vide Cooker: Sous vide cooking involves vacuum-sealing food and immersing it in a temperature-controlled water bath. This method ensures even cooking and retains moisture. Research by MasterChef winner Christine Ha highlighted that sous vide cooking can produce more tender meats and perfectly cooked vegetables consistently. It’s especially useful for dishes like steak, achieving desired doneness every time.

  5. Stand Mixer: A stand mixer aids in mixing, kneading, and whipping ingredients. With different attachments, it can handle various tasks, like making pasta or grinding meat. According to a survey by the American Bakers Association, home bakers find that using a stand mixer improves the texture and consistency of baked goods. For example, it effortlessly prepares bread dough or cake batter, reducing physical strain.

  6. Blender: A blender liquefies ingredients, making it essential for smoothies, soups, and sauces. High-performance blenders can crush ice and blend tough vegetables smoothly. The World Health Organization emphasizes the importance of nutrient-dense foods, and blended smoothies can help incorporate more fruits and vegetables into diets easily. For example, a green smoothie can be prepared in under a minute.

  7. Slow Cooker: A slow cooker simmers food using low, slow heat over an extended period, making it ideal for one-pot meals. This appliance is beneficial for busy individuals, allowing them to prepare meals with minimal hands-on time. According to a report by the National Slow Cooker Association, 63% of users appreciate the convenience of having a hot meal ready after a long day. Popular dishes include chili and pulled pork, which develop rich flavors over time.

  8. Induction Cooktop: An induction cooktop uses magnetic fields to heat pots and pans directly, making it energy-efficient and providing precise temperature control. This technology heats up faster than conventional gas or electric stoves. The US Department of Energy suggests that induction cooking is 20% more efficient than gas cooking. Chefs appreciate the quick heat adjustments, making it easier to achieve perfect sautéing or simmering.

These kitchen appliances offer unique advantages that can enhance cooking efficiency and elevate the culinary experience. Each can address specific cooking needs, catering to the preferences of different users.
